Death of ADM: Who is behind Prashanth? A benami deal suspected connecting CPM leaders

Thiruvananthapuram: As the debate over the death of ADM Naveen Babu intensifies, the allegation that TV Prashanth, who raised corruption allegations against Babu, is a benami for certain CPM leaders puts the party on the backfoot. This comes at a juncture when the party is publicly expressing solidarity with ADM's family amid the controversy.
It is alleged that, while the party publicly supports the family of ADM—a stance reiterated by CPM state secretary MV Govindan on Thursday in Kannur—covert moves are being made to protect Prashanth so that the investigation does not uncover his benami connections.
Reports indicate that the fake complaint in Prashanth's name against ADM was prepared in Thiruvananthapuram at the behest of top state leaders of the party. This complaint was then brought to a ‘prominent leader’ in the Chief Minister’s Office by party representatives. This shows the vigilance of the party's top brass in safeguarding Prashanth in this matter.
In Kannur, officials from the Government Medical College, Pariyaram, have reported to the Director of Medical Education that they have no details regarding Prashanth’s business activities other than his role as a contract employee at the hospital. This suggests that a cover-up operation may be underway behind the scenes, even as the party publicly supports ADM's family.
On the other hand, Prashanth continues to assert that he lodged a complaint with the Chief Minister’s Public Grievance Redressal Cell, despite evidence came out later regarding this contradicted his claims. His insistence is interpreted as a form of recompense to the party for protecting him in this questionable deal.
Benami Deal Involving Prashanth
- A relative of Prashanth, who operates a petrol pump in Kasaragod, initiated the move to start a new pump in Chengalayi, using Prashanth to facilitate the process.
- The petrol pump owner in Kasaragod is reportedly facing a financial crisis and is not in a position to start a new pump. However, it is alleged that his connections with relatives of top CPM leaders have helped organize the necessary funds for the new petrol pump in Chengalayi.
- Moreover, it is alleged that relatives of CPM leaders in Kannur were involved in a land deal for 14 acres in a tourism area in Kannur. The financial source behind this deal is also under scrutiny. It is believed that the same individuals behind this land deal are the true financiers of the new petrol pump in Chengalayi.
